The Location & Wedding Date

El Adobe de Capistrano is our wedding location.  El Adobe is a historical Adobe located in San Juan Capistrano, CA.  One of its most popular visitors was former President Richard Nixon and his favorite dish, now known as "The President's Choice" is one of their famous meals.  

Michael and I found El Adobe after my work had a holiday party at this location in December 2008.  We both really liked the location and it seemed to have everything we wanted.  We went back with our parents and booked it.  Booking this location finally determined our wedding date.
